name: Update lockfile
on:
push:
paths:
- 'pyproject.toml'
branches:
- main
workflow_dispatch: # Allows manual triggering from GitHub UI
jobs:
update-lockfile: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
# This gives the workflow permission to push back to the repo
token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
- name: Install uv
uses: astral-sh/setup-uv@v1
- name: Update lockfile
run: uv lock
- name: Check for changes
id: verify-changed-files
run: |
if [ -n "$(git status --porcelain)" ]; then
echo "changed=true" >> $GITHUB_OUTPUT
else
echo "changed=false" >> $GITHUB_OUTPUT
fi
- name: Commit lockfile
if: steps.verify-changed-files.outputs.changed == 'true'
run: |
git config --local user.email "action@github.com"
git config --local user.name "GitHub Action"
git add uv.lock
git commit -m "chore: update uv.lock after dependency changes"
git push

## Dependency Management
This project uses [uv](https://docs.astral.sh/uv/) for dependency management. The `uv.lock` file is committed to ensure reproducible builds.
### Adding or Updating Dependencies
1. Edit `pyproject.toml` to add/update dependencies
2. Run `uv lock` to update the lockfile with new dependency resolution
3. Run `uv sync` to install the updated dependencies locally
4. Always commit both files together:
```bash
git add pyproject.toml uv.lock
git commit -m "feat: add new dependency for feature X"
```
**Important:** Never manually edit `uv.lock`. It's auto-generated by `uv lock`.
